A food scientist is a professional who applies scientific knowledge to the study and development of food products. They are responsible for researching, analyzing, and improving the quality, safety, and nutritional value of food. Food scientists work in various sectors, including food manufacturing companies, research institutions, government agencies, and universities.
Their main tasks include conducting experiments, developing new food products or processes, and ensuring compliance with food regulations. They analyze the chemical composition of food, test for contaminants, and evaluate sensory attributes such as taste and texture. Food scientists also play a crucial role in food preservation techniques, packaging innovations, and improving food storage and transportation methods.

Food Scientist salary in Turkey
Average Yearly Salary of Food Scientist in Turkey is approximately 272,347 TRY (14,359 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
